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

How do I start looking for a supplier or manufacturer?
Begin by defining your product requirements and budget. Use online directories, trade shows, and industry associations to find potential suppliers. Networking through industry contacts can also yield valuable recommendations. Create a shortlist of candidates to evaluate further.

What should I consider when evaluating potential suppliers?
Look for factors like production capacity, quality control processes, pricing, lead times, and communication skills. Check their reputation through reviews and references. It’s also essential to assess their certifications and compliance with industry standards relevant to your product.

How can I negotiate better terms with suppliers?
Prepare by researching market prices and knowing your budget. Clearly communicate your needs and be open to compromise. Building a good relationship can also help; try to understand their perspective and be respectful during discussions. Aim for a win-win outcome.

What are some red flags to watch out for in suppliers?
Be cautious of suppliers who are unresponsive, vague about their capabilities, or unwilling to provide references. Also, watch for overly low prices that may indicate poor quality. If their communication feels rushed or unprofessional, it may signal deeper issues.

How can I ensure quality control with my supplier?
Establish clear quality standards and expectations from the start. Consider implementing regular inspections and audits, and use third-party quality assurance services if necessary. Building a strong relationship and maintaining open communication can also help address any issues promptly.
